About

60% of the cost and 85% of a road project’s carbon footprint are actually influenced by the choice of materials. However, historically, material sourcing for road construction has always been considered at the last stages of a project. Sourcing evaluations are complex and need deep-ground knowledge, but they are obtained through standardised designs based on assumptions and with little consideration for local material availability. This is where ORIS steps in: it brings a new approach to the entire ecosystem. ORIS is a cloud-based platform that gathers materials, information, and knowledge worldwide to make it accessible to all the stakeholders in the industry. They have the means to design sustainable infrastructure through relevant data and different scenarios to make informed decisions. Why has ORIS decided to use local resources based on circularity? It reduces the use of natural resources in infrastructure construction by up to 80%, and a project’s carbon footprint.
